Buscar

APOL 5 - Análise de Sistemas (PDF / Nota 100) ** Nova APOL com 5 questões

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Faça como milhares de estudantes: teste grátis o Passei Direto

Esse e outros conteúdos desbloqueados

16 milhões de materiais de várias disciplinas

Impressão de materiais

Agora você pode testar o

Passei Direto grátis

Você viu 3, do total de 3 páginas

Prévia do material em texto

APOL 5 - Análise de sistemas 
Nota 100 
 
Questão 1/5 - Análise de Sistemas 
Conforme abordado na Aula 06, a Unified Modelling Language (UML) é uma linguagem ou 
notação de diagramas para especificar, visualizar e documentar modelos de software 
orientados por objetos. Com relação aos diagramas da UML, analise atentamente a figura 
apresentada abaixo: 
 
 
De acordo com a imagem acima, assinale a alternativa correta que corresponde ao tipo de 
relacionamento entre os atores A e B: 
 A Extends; 
 B Generalização; 
 C Include; 
 D Agregação; 
 E Composição. 
 
 
 
 
Questão 2/5 - Análise de Sistemas 
Conforme abordado na Aula 06, a Unified Modelling Language (UML) é uma linguagem ou 
notação de diagramas para especificar, visualizar e documentar modelos de software 
orientados por objetos. Com relação aos diagramas da UML, analise atentamente a figura 
apresentada abaixo: 
 
 
Com base no diagrama apresentado, analise as afirmativas abaixo: 
 
I. b é um objeto ativo da classe B; 
II. a mensagem 1.2 representa uma iteração; 
III. a mensagem 1 é uma found message; 
IV. a mensagem 1.3 é assíncrona. 
De acordo com as afirmativas acima, assinale a alternativa correta: 
 A Estão corretas apenas as 
afirmativas I, II e III; 
 B Estão corretas apenas as 
afirmativas I e II; 
 C Estão corretas apenas a 
afirmativa I; 
 D Estão corretas apenas a 
afirmativa IV; 
 E Estão corretas apenas as 
afirmativas III e IV. 
 
 
 
Questão 3/5 - Análise de Sistemas 
De acordo com o conteúdo abordado na Aula 05, uma ferramenta CASE deve ser flexível, 
com arquitetura modular para facilitar sua configuração para diferentes propósitos. 
Com base nestes conceitos, assinale a alternativa correta que define como podem ser as 
ferramentas CASE quanto à sua composição: 
 A Candidatas: quando não 
identificadas em um 
processo de avaliação 
prévio; 
 B Horizontais: oferecem 
serviços utilizados durante 
todo o processo de 
software; 
 C Perpendiculares: oferecem 
serviços utilizados em todo 
o processo de software e 
utilizadas nas fases 
específicas; 
 D Verticais: utilizadas em 
fases específicas do 
processo de software; 
 E As alternativas B e D 
estão corretas. 
 
 
 
 
Questão 4/5 - Análise de Sistemas 
Conforme abordado na Aula 05, em Projetos de Software há ferramentas que integram todo 
um sistema de suporte ao desenvolvimento de software. 
Com base nesta definição, assinale a alternativa correta que corresponde a como são 
nomeadas estas ferramentas: 
 A Ferramentas GUI; 
 B Ferramentas UML; 
 C Ferramentas CASE; 
 D Ferramentas RAD; 
 E Todas as alternativas estão 
corretas. 
 
 
 
 
Questão 5/5 - Análise de Sistemas 
Conforme abordado na Aula 06, a Unified Modelling Language (UML) é uma linguagem ou 
notação de diagramas para especificar, visualizar e documentar modelos de software 
orientados por objetos. Com relação aos diagramas da UML, analise atentamente a definição 
apresentada abaixo: 
 
Uso obrigatório: Toda vez que o caso de uso A for executado, obrigatoriamente o caso de 
uso B também deve ser executado. 
Assinale a alternativa correta que se refere a esta afirmação, no que tange a casos de uso: 
 A Include; 
 B Associação e Include; 
 C Include e Extends; 
 D Extends; 
 E Associação e Extends.

Outros materiais